The psychology behind players’ perception of patterns and randomness
Humans are naturally inclined to seek order and meaning, especially in random environments. This cognitive bias leads players to perceive patterns even where none exist—a phenomenon known as apophenia. In gaming, this can cause players to believe certain symbols or sequences are “due” to appear, influencing their betting behavior. Developers leverage this psychological tendency by designing reels that subtly reinforce these perceptions, making the game more engaging while maintaining fairness through true randomness.

The role of random number generators (RNG) and algorithmic design
At the core of mystery reels are Random Number Generators (RNGs)—complex algorithms that produce sequences of numbers with no discernible pattern. These RNGs determine the position of symbols on the reels for each spin, ensuring fairness and unpredictability. Developers often incorporate additional layers of algorithmic design to control symbol distribution, balancing the appearance of high-paying and low-paying symbols, and embedding the perception of pattern concealment.

Distinguishing between true randomness and perceived patterns
True randomness, as ensured by RNGs, produces outcomes with no predictable order. However, players often perceive patterns due to cognitive biases. This distinction is vital: while the game’s outcome remains fair and unbiased, human perception is prone to seeing order where none exists—a phenomenon that developers exploit to enhance engagement.
Cognitive biases influencing pattern recognition in slot games
Psychological research indicates that biases like the gambler’s fallacy and illusory patterns cause players to believe they can predict outcomes based on past spins. These biases are amplified by game features such as mystery reels, which create a veneer of pattern detection, encouraging players to continue betting in hopes of uncovering hidden ‘truths’.
How game developers leverage these biases to enhance gameplay experience
By designing reels that subtly reinforce perceived patterns—through symbol clustering, sound cues, or visual effects—developers tap into cognitive biases. This strategic design fosters a sense of mastery or intuition in players, even when outcomes are entirely dictated by RNGs. Such techniques demonstrate how understanding human psychology is integral to modern game development.
